Position Details
Overview
(You will not be solely responsible for all of the following tasks; instead, you will collaborate with team members to advance them.)
- Proactively collaborate with initiative planners to plan and operate training programs. Act as a partner to maximize employees' learning experiences through continuous improvement and systematization of these programs.
- Communicate and build consensus with stakeholders, including initiative planners, related departments, and participants (employees).
- Plan and operate the entire process for delivering talent development programs (e.g., training plan formulation, policy development, venue preparation, participant announcements, attendance management, material preparation, on-the-day training operation).
- Plan and operate post-talent development program activities (e.g., survey implementation, collection, aggregation, participant registration).
Rewards and Skills Gained
- By experiencing the planning and operation of large-scale, company-wide programs, events, and initiatives, you will gain an understanding of employees, departments, their growth, and talent development needs. You will also acquire methodologies for talent development and training, project management skills, and coordination abilities. These are skills and experiences that can be widely applied, both in management roles and across various industries and job functions.
